Teaching the Child Citizenship
By Virginia Terhune Van de Water
(From “Little Talks with Mothers of Little People.”[7])
One cannot begin too early to teach boys the duties of citizenship. There are many men who are educated, intelligent gentlemen who do not “take the trouble to vote,” and are not ashamed of the fact. When such things are true, is it any wonder that we have cause to complain of corruption or misgovernment? How can it be otherwise when some of our citizens neglect their duty to their country?
